Abstrakty
The synthesis method, characterization and preliminary degradation studies of novel aliphatic polyesters based on dimerized fatty acid were presented. Hydrogenated dilinoleic acid, succinic acid and 1,4-butanediol were used for the synthesis. Preliminary results on selected properties as well as on hydrolytic degradation were discussed.
